The duo spent    two years on research and development, consulting with doctors,    scientific researchers, nutritionists, health coaches,    naturopaths and fitness experts to create the optimal    supplement.  <\/p>\n<p>    When asked about their bestselling products, Smelko responded,    Our bestsellers are our Omega-3 Nothing Fishy Here Spray, derived from    microalgae and flavored with a special pineapple and citrus    blend, and our Way Better Than Whey protein powders,    flavored with Chai spices and vanilla.  <\/p>\n<p>    Heres what else he told us about  <\/p>\n<p>      We were taking supplements for personal health and wellness      reasons, but struggled to find products that met the same      standards we hold for our food: organic, non-GMO, plant-based      and sustainably sourced. We felt impassioned to create an      honest supplement line for our people and planet. We also      wanted our customers to feel excited about taking      supplements, which inspired us to create culinary-flavored      formula blends through aesthetically-pleasing packaging and      interesting delivery methods. As a team of individuals who      adheres to conscious food and lifestyle choices, we wanted to      ensure our supplements demonstrated these values. Ora      Organics supplements are kind to our bodies, our      environment, and our taste palettes!    <\/p>\n<p>      Ora Organics supplements differentiate from those in the      mainstream, as weve developed 100 percent plant-based      nutritional formulas. Our vegan-friendly supplement line      sources its ingredients from organic farms to ensure the      cleanest and most sustainable products possible. Ora      Organics omega-3 supplement, for example, is derived from      microalgae instead of fish (the primary source of the      majority of omega-3 supplements on the market) and formulated      into a spray. Likewise, all of Ora Organics products are      carefully crafted to be as delicious as they are healthy. Our      chef, Ronald Chang, uses vibrant flavors like pineapple,      raspberry, and chai, in many of our recipe blends.    <\/p>\n<p>      As a team, we were ready for the next step in growing the Ora      Organic brand. We have felt that one of the biggest issues in      the supplement space has been the lack of transparency      between companies and consumers, especially when it comes to      the ingredients used in their supplement formulas.After      seeing so many people being mislead in grocery stores and      daily conversation, we realized the urgent need to raise      awareness about the current state of the supplement      industry-after all, these products are often consumed daily.      We have received immense support in our companys endeavors,      and have reached a point at which we feel confident to expand      our distribution and reach. Having known other company      founders who were featured on Shark Tank and seeing      the value-add that the Sharks provide, we wanted to go on the      show to experience these benefits firsthand. We needed money      to scale our business, and thought the Sharks would be      amazing candidates to help us accomplish our goals and gain      exposure.    <\/p>\n<p>        Peaceful Fruits, organic snacks made from acai from the        Amazon rainforest, entered the Shark Tank in Season 8.
